It seems an odd name for a theme in November, which is usually taken up with stories about family togetherness, Thanksgiving, and other fluff. But think honestly about your last big family get together-- did everything go well? Really? I can recount incidents like 'Cooking the Turkey With Giblets Bagged Inside' even to a preschool audience, and that's one of our LEAST chaotic holiday disasters!
So let's take a gently humorous look (or more serious, I'm not setting limits!) at when things go WRONG in the universe. Negative coping skills (like stress eating, or pulling one's hair) often appear in such times, but then again, so do positive ones, and I'll be the firs to admit that I'd love to see MORE examples of positive coping in our culture's entertainment! That's one reason I participate in Allbingo, actually.
